How a Robot Vacuum For Carpet Can Help Keep Your Floors Clean

If you live in a big house with three dogs or a stylish apartment with carpets of medium pile robotic vacuums can help keep your floors tidy. Be sure that the model you select is specifically designed to clean rugs and carpets effectively.

Today’s models are more capable than ever before. In fact, some even have sensors that let them avoid climbing on rugs when they’re mopping to ensure that the rug won’t get wet.

Powerful Suction

Robots aren’t able to replace traditional upright or stick vacuums but they do a great job at removing dirt tracked in crumbs, crumbs, and pet hair on hard floors and low pile carpeting. Choose a vacuum that has powerful suction, which can easily pick up dirt and dust on your floors in just one pass or multiple passes on carpeting. You’ll need a robot that has the ability to effortlessly move around furniture and tight corners.

In our tests, the top-rated robots in this category have the ability to take on almost any kind of floor. They also have the ability to move easily from carpeting to tile or hardwood without getting stuck. Wheels with larger diameters can have the ability to get over door ledges or stairs better than smaller ones, and their advanced sensors make sure they don’t fall or bumping into furniture. Certain models are able to detect when they are near the tassels on a rug and increase their suction to avoid tangling.

The majority of robots in this class use powerful motors to provide strong suction. This enables quick cleaning. They also come with a range of attachments that allow you to sweep and mop your floors. Some of them can be connected to smart speakers that are compatible with Amazon’s Alexa, or Google Assistant for a hands free cleaning experience.

Toner advises that you also consider the battery life of the robot and how easy it will be to recharge. Some robots have a useful feature that lets you resume cleaning from where the robot stopped. This is useful for those who have a large home or your schedule changes frequently.

While most robots don’t require regular maintenance, they need to be cleaned periodically to remove hair and lint from their brushes as well as other parts. It’s a good idea also to empty the dust bin (and when necessary, rinse it) and wipe down the sensors or cameras periodically. If you have a robot that mop, be sure to clean and dry its mopping pads prior to using them again.

Advanced Sensors

Modern robots can recognize different flooring surfaces and adjust their cleaning according to the floor. For instance, the top robot vacuum for carpeting that we examined can automatically increase suction when it switches from carpet to hardwood and even clean the same area a second time for Best inexpensive robot vacuum an extra-thorough clean. This is possible by the robot’s use of various sensors to navigate through your home and build an accurate map. This information is then compiled to determine the most efficient method to clean each room.

In addition to carpet recognition sensors, look for other advanced features that will help the robot vacuum do a good job on your floors. Many of the top-rated models have gyroscopes that calculate distances to obstacles like stairs or walls. This technology functions in the same way that a compass does, which is by spinning fast to determine the robot’s orientation. This feature stops the robot from falling down steep stairs or other obstacles which could cause damage to it or cause the possibility of a crash.

Certain models also come with an additional feature that allows you to detect pet hair and other allergens that are present in carpet. This is a great feature to have with pets and are looking for a robot that can collect hair from different flooring types without damaging the carpet fibres. We also examined models with an intelligent mapping feature which can recognize your home’s layout, so that you can mark off areas that you don’t wish to be cleaned or set up no-go zones so that the robot won’t be able to access these areas.

Make sure that your robot vacuum is clean to ensure it lasts as long as it can. Hild recommends making sure you check the filter on a regular basis (follow the instructions of the manufacturer for care) and take out any hair that has become caught in the brushes. It’s a good idea empty and clean the dust bin and wipe down the cameras and sensors after every use.
